Outland Technology OTI-1080-4NX-S Four Channel HD DVR - OTI-1080-4NX-S
New Outland 4 channel HD DVR
- Reduced file size by up to 1/2 of previous version
- Standard video file length increased from 10min to 30min
- File transfer speeds up to 330MB/s (30min. HD file transfers in <10sec)
- Built-in advanced video overlay
- Fully Integrated Smart Camera and PTZ Control on 2 channels
- 1TB Solid State Hard Drive
- Video preview and highlight functionality
- Integrated help menus
- USB mic support for audio overlay
